Overview of Dubai Marina

Dubai Marina is not merely a neighborhood, but a waterfront living resort all over the world. This man-made, 4.9 km2 marina is the largest in the world, and was developed by Emaar Properties and designed by HOK Canada. The neighbourhood is a mix of luxury skyscrapers, high-standard living, global recreational centres and business environments, forming a lifestyle destination as opposed to any other area in Dubai.

Dubai Marina is a 3.5 km long canal facing the sea on both sides and provides the resident with a Riviera-style lifestyle in the city center. It houses more than 200 residential towers with the iconic buildings like Cayan Tower, Marina Gate, and Marina Pinnacle. Dubai Marina has 6,917 luxury apartments and an almost 45,000-residents community, which has developed into a vertical city that lives like it is alive both during the day and night.

Ranging in yacht tours and watersports all the way to Marina Walk, Pier 7 and JBR Beach, the neighbourhood has turned out to be the most photographed and desirable address in Dubai.

Investment Opportunity in Dubai Marina

The Bayut Annual Sales Report 2024 shows that Dubai Marina has always been the most sought-after place to purchase real estate investment properties in Dubai. It has great rental demand and high ROI making it a hot spot to the end-users and investors.

  • Ideal Location: The location is between JBR, Palm Jumeirah, Dubai Media City and the Sheikh Zayed road.

  • Tourism Magnet: The hotels, beaches, and yacht clubs are visited by millions of tourists every year, which leads to increased activity of the rental market.

  • Wide Portfolio: Property types such as villas, penthouses, and apartments of different prices.

  • High ROI:

    • 1-bed apartments promise as much as 12.75 percent ROI.

    • Studios return nearly 9.8%.

    • Even luxury 4-bed units yield 8.3%.

  • Strong Demand: The number of rental transactions and sales transactions (in the past one year) is more than 14,500 and 4,600, respectively (Dubai Land Department data).

The Dubai Marina has short-term rental services by using Airbnb, and furnished apartments are priced high based on the tourist demand. There are also long-term rentals that are equally popular among expatriates who desire to have a prestigious address in Dubai.

Floor Plans in Dubai Marina

Dubai Marina currently has more than 45,000 distinct layouts online with a variety of layouts unmatched.

  • Studios: 360โ€“600 sq. ft.
  • 1-Bed Apartments: 700โ€“1,200 sq. ft.
  • 2-Bed Apartments: 1,000โ€“2,200 sq. ft.
  • 3-Bed Apartments: 1,800โ€“3,200 sq. ft.
  • Villas: 2,400โ€“9,600 sq. ft. across 2โ€“3 levels.
  • Penthouses: 4,000 -10,000+ sq. ft., commonly taking up full top floors.

There are a number of towers also that provide duplexes, triplexes, and podium villas to provide buyers with a wide range of choice, based on the lifestyle.

Off-Plan Projects in Dubai Marina with Prices

Dubai Marina remains an attractive hub for off-plan investments, thanks to new launches offering flexible payment plans and prime addresses.

Latest Off-Plan Developments

Project Name Unit Types Starting Price (AED) Handover
Residences Du Port Autograph Collection 1โ€“5 BR Apartments & Penthouses 2.49M 2027
The Residences Al Habtoor Grand 2โ€“4 BR Apartments, Townhouses, Penthouses 11M Q1 2027
Pelagos by IGO Studio, 1โ€“2 BR Apartments 1.2M Q4 2026
Rove Home Dubai Marina Studio, 1โ€“2 BR Apartments 1.35M Q1 2028
Emaar Marina Cove 1โ€“4 BR Apartments 2.03M Q4 2027
Damac Marina Terrace 1โ€“3 BR Apartments On Request Q3 2026

These projects are being marketed with 60:40 or 70:30 payment plans, attracting both local and international investors who seek capital appreciation plus rental yields.

Transportation and Parking Infrastructure in Dubai Marina

Accessibility: Dubai Marina is among the most accessible neighbourhoods in Dubai, and it is associated with the multi-modal transport network:

  • Metro Access: There are two large metro stations, Sobha Realty Metro Station and DMCC Metro Station, connecting the residents to the Sheikh Zayed road and the city in general.
  • Dubai Tram: Tram services link Marina to Jumeirah Beach Residence (JBR), Al Sufouh and even to the Palm Jumeirah Monorail. It is ideal for short travels and tours.
  • Water Transport: Water taxis and private yachts are a scenic alternative route to Business Bay and Dubai Canal connecting Marina to both.
  • Road Network: Sheikh Zayed Road (E11) passes near Dubai Marina and offers fast connection to Downtown Dubai, Dubai International Airport, and Abu Dhabi.

Parking

The majority of residential towers of Dubai Marina have multi-storey basement parking lots used by residents. Parking in the public like in Dubai Marina Mall and Marina Walk is provided but it is quickly occupied during peak time. The people usually use the metro and tram to travel to avoid congestion mostly on weekends.

Schools and Universities Near Dubai Marina

There is an abundance of the early learning, schools, and higher learning and education options in the families residing in Dubai Marina.

  • Nurseries inside Marina:
    Willow Nursery- Provides the UK based EYFS program.
    Raffles Nursery (Marina Walk) - It has child-centered activities and a strong parent involvement.

  • Schools within 10โ€“15 minutes:
    Dubai British School (Springs 3) - The British plan, approximately 15 minutes.
    Horizon International School (Umm Al Sheif) - UK syllabus, good reputation.
    The Greens Regent International School - EYFS and British curriculum choices.
    King School Dubai (Umm Suqeim 3) - It is one of the best schools in Dubai, being ranked as among the top schools by the expat families in the city.

  • Universities:
    Dubai Knowledge Park and Dubai Internet City which host some of the best international universities such as: are only a few minutes away from Dubai Marina.
    Middlesex University Dubai
    University of Wollongong: Dubai dreams.
    University of Bradford Dubai.

This renders Marina a feasible tourist destination to families with both school-going and higher education students.

Hospitals and Clinics in and Around Marina

Another great advantage of the residents of Dubai Marina is the access to healthcare. The alternatives include multi-specialty clinics to big hospitals in the local districts.

  • Medcare Medical Centre Marina: Marina, general practice.
  • Emirates Hospitals Clinic (Marina Walk): Relied upon by the locals and tourists alike.
  • Dubai London Clinic (JBR): Very old, most popular among expats.
  • Al Zahra Hospital (Al Barsha, 15 mins): This is a full-service private hospital.
  • Saudi German Hospital (Al Barsha Heights, 15 mins): Advanced tertiary care.

Having such a robust network of healthcare in their vicinity is an assurance to the families that they are in easy reach of good medical services.

Connectivity & Nearby Areas

The site of the Dubai Marina on the Sheikh Zayed Road (E11) provides good connections.

  • Jumeirah Beach Residence (JBR): 5 minutes - beachfront dining, The Beach Mall, and recreations.
  • Palm Jumeirah: 10 minutes - luxury resorts, Nakheel Mall, Atlantis.
  • Dubai Internet City / Media City: 10โ€“15 minutes - world business communities.
  • Mall of the Emirates: 15 minutes - retail, Ski Dubai.
  • Downtown Dubai: 20 minutes - Burj Khalifa, DIFC, Dubai Mall.
  • Dubai International Airport: 25 minutes away by road.

Public Transport Network

  • Metro: Metro stations of Sobha Realty and DMCC Metro.
  • Tram: 11 stations linking Marina with JBR, Palm Jumeirah and Al Sufouh.
  • Buses: Regular RTA routes.
  • Water taxis: An exciting commuting method along the Dubai coast.
